Transaction 7f34736a72ae0230112f2d1332dbf699eed23e0558f88f652b0c59e21456e6f0
1 Input
1 Output
-
7f34736a72ae0230112f2d1332dbf699eed23e0558f88f652b0c59e21456e6f0:0
- value
- 4423507
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6261f69aeff5ad7bb14de0d170b67993191dd748 OP_EQUAL
- address
- 3AfDVxD1RYuEz42z4ZZkTX1XP3dWMeUrfw